What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a LIMS Project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a LIMS Project Manager, you need a solid understanding of laboratory processes, project management methodologies, and experience with Laboratory Information Management Systems (LIMS), often supported by a degree in science or IT and relevant certifications like PMP or Six Sigma. Familiarity with specific LIMS platforms (such as LabWare, STARLIMS, or Thermo Fischer), data integration tools, and regulatory compliance systems is typically required. Exceptional organizational, communication, and problem-solving skills set successful candidates apart in managing cross-functional teams and navigating stakeholder requirements. These skills and qualifications ensure effective implementation, user adoption, and continued operational efficiency of LIMS solutions within laboratory environments.

What are some common challenges faced when implementing a LIMS project, and how can new team members contribute to overcoming them?

One of the main challenges in a LIMS (Laboratory Information Management System) project is ensuring effective communication between laboratory staff, IT professionals, and stakeholders to accurately capture requirements and workflows. New team members can contribute by actively participating in requirements gathering, testing functionalities, and facilitating user training. Adapting to rapidly changing project priorities and addressing data migration issues are also common, so flexibility and a willingness to learn are highly valued. Collaboration and proactive problem-solving are key to a successful LIMS implementation and can help you stand out in the team.

What is a LIMS Project?

A LIMS Project refers to the implementation or customization of a Laboratory Information Management System (LIMS), which is specialized software designed to manage data, workflows, and processes in a laboratory setting. Such projects typically involve selecting, configuring, and integrating a LIMS to meet the specific needs of a laboratory, including sample tracking, data management, regulatory compliance, and reporting. Successful LIMS projects improve efficiency, data accuracy, and traceability in laboratory operations.
